Regan, a native of Manhasset, N.Y., was the second former Duke athlete to die in combat. Former swimmer and baseball player, Marine Lt. Matthew Lynch died in 2004 in Iraq.
Regan played lacrosse from 1999 to 2002 and ended his career with 22 goals and four assists. He played on two Atlantic Coast Conference championship team and in four NCAA tournaments.
